Output 24f7f90bd1428943c7d23e4acc50dc4ea8648b00ba687a69b20fe44e24b9b785:0

value
3759688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50392c97701fd45e58cbfecc2077ead5af041a83 OP_EQUAL
address
391CURSj6ffja9Z11LD69hK3xNUZzcL688
transaction
24f7f90bd1428943c7d23e4acc50dc4ea8648b00ba687a69b20fe44e24b9b785
spent
true